TPW MODBUS © SENNET CONTROL GmbH Page 8 of 11
Main alarm active?
• 0x00: not active
• 0x01: active low
• 0x02: active high
10267-10272 : 6 registers reserved (12 bytes)
… up to 32 alarm channels, each mapped into an area of 32 registers (64 bytes)
to register 11265 which is the last register allocated to the alarm section.
Section 5: Analog Output – NOT IMPLEMENTED
Operation Mode,
• 0x00 = Voltage output mode 0…10 [V]
• 0x01 = Current output mode 0…24
[mA]
Analog Output #0
(DAC ID)
UMC ID – index of the UMC to be outputted
on the DAC,
0xFF = means this DAC is unused
% of total range low value,
X1 value for calculating offset and gain
UMC low value,
Y1 value for calculating offset and gain
% of total range high value,
X2 value for calculating offset and gain
UMC high value,
Y2 value for calculating offset and gain
% of total range low extended,
defines to what level the output of values
can drop
% of total range high extended,
defines to what level the output of values
can rise
% of total range alarm low level,
defines level for under-range
% of total range alarm high level,
defines level for over-range, and UMC
errors
11284 – 11296 : 12 registers reserved (24 bytes)
… up to 32 analog output channels, each mapped into an area of 30 registers (60 bytes).
to register 12225 which is the last register allocated to the analog output section
Section 6: Loggers config
Data Logger - Cycle type
0x00 = Fixed period
0x01 = Each N UMC measurement cycles
Data Logger - Cycle Period
Data Logger - Start time (Unix timestamp)
Data Logger - End time (Unix timestamp)
Event Logger - Minimum log level
• 0x00 = Info
• 0x01 = Warn
• 0x02 = Error
• 0x03 = Critical
12233 – 12300 : 67 registers reserved (134 bytes)